前端工程师在SEO优化中扮演着至关重要的角色,他们的工作直接影响到网站的搜索引擎友好度和用户体验。以下是一些前端工程师在SEO优化中的主要职责和作用:
1. HTML和CSS优化:前端工程师需要编写语义化的HTML代码,合理使用标签,如H1、H2等标题标签,以帮助搜索引擎更好地理解页面结构和内容。他们还需要优化CSS和JavaScript文件,确保代码简洁、高效,并且易于搜索引擎抓取。
2. 页面加载速度优化:前端工程师通过压缩文件、使用CDN加速、启用GZIP压缩、设置浏览器缓存等技术手段来提高页面加载速度,从而提升用户体验和搜索引擎排名。
3. 移动适配和响应式设计:随着移动设备的普及,前端工程师需要确保网站在各种设备上都能良好显示,这不仅提升了用户体验,也符合搜索引擎对移动友好的要求。
4. URL设计和管理:前端工程师负责设计简洁、描述性强的URL结构,避免冗长或无意义的URL,有助于搜索引擎更好地索引网站内容。
5. 图片优化:为图片添加alt属性、压缩图片文件大小、使用自适应图片技术等,都是前端工程师在SEO中需要考虑的方面,以提高图片的可见性和加载速度。
6. JavaScript和AJAX优化:现代前端框架常使用SSR(服务端渲染)或prerendering策略,以确保在无JavaScript环境下也能提供静态HTML内容,从而提高SEO效果。
7. 内容优化:虽然内容创作通常由内容团队负责,但前端工程师也需要确保页面上的文本内容易于搜索引擎抓取和理解,包括合理使用关键词、避免堆砌关键词等。
8. 网站结构优化:前端工程师需要确保网站结构清晰、扁平化,目录层级不宜过深,以便搜索引擎蜘蛛能够更高效地抓取页面。
9. SEO工具的使用:前端工程师可以利用SEO工具如Google Search Console、Ahrefs等来监控和分析网站的SEO表现,并根据反馈进行优化。
通过这些措施,前端工程师不仅提升了网站的搜索引擎排名,还改善了用户体验,使网站在竞争激烈的网络环境中更具优势。SEO优化是一个持续的过程,前端工程师需要不断学习和适应新的技术和算法变化,以保持网站的最佳SEO状态。